di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InPluginInitializer.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InPluginInitializer.java index 0bf33f16..1b3765cb 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InPluginInitializer.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InPluginInitializer.java @@ -245,7 +245,11 @@ public class AdjustInPluginInitializer extends PluginBaseEntity { for (StockinOrderSearchResponse.StockinOrder stockinOrder : stockinOrders) { StockinOrderSearchResponse.StockinOrder.StockinH header = stockinO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} String rootAppPk = header.getCode(); di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InZZPluginInitializer.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InZZPluginInitializer.java index d06c1f76..91a4d4fc 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InZZPluginInitializer.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ustInZZPluginInitializer.java @@ -248,7 +248,11 @@ public class AdjustInZZPluginInitializer extends PluginBaseEntity { StockinOrderSearchResponse.StockinOrder.StockinH header = stockinO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if("NMNS".equals(header.getCompanyCode())||"YNS".equals(header.getCompanyCode())||"HJ".equals(header.getCompanyCode())){ +// if("NMNS".equals(header.getCompanyCode())||"YNS".equals(header.getCompanyCode())||"HJ".equals(header.getCompanyCode())){ +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} //cdispatcherid--收发类别,U8_RECEIPT_TYPE 0106 组装入库 di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ustOutPluginInitializer.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ustOutPluginInitializer.java index 723b0c03..260d5b01 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ustOutPluginInitializer.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/adjust/AdjustOutPluginInitializer.java @@ -245,7 +245,11 @@ public class AdjustOutPluginInitializer extends PluginBaseEntity { for (StockoutOrderSearchResponse.StockoutOrder stockoutOrder : stockoutOrders) { StockoutOrderSearchResponse.StockoutOrder.StockoutH header = stockoutO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if("NMNS".equals(header.getCompanyCode())||"YNS".equals(header.getCompanyCode())||"HJ".equals(header.getCompanyCode())){ +// if("NMNS".equals(header.getCompanyCode())||"YNS".equals(header.getCompanyCode())||"HJ".equals(header.getCompanyCode())){ +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} String rootAppPk = header.getCode(); di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ToB.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ToB.java index a2c22a6b..e94961b4 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ToB.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ToB.java @@ -331,7 +331,11 @@ public class RefundOnlyPluginInitializerToB extends PluginBaseEntity { RerturnGoodsOrderSearchHeader header = returnGoodsO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} @@ -750,7 +754,12 @@ public class RefundOnlyPluginInitializerToB extends PluginBaseEntity { //zyx19 ofs单号 String ofsOrdersCode = vv.stream().map(RerturnGoodsOrderSearchDetails::getReturnOrderCode).filter(Objects::nonNull).collect(Collectors.joining(",")); - parentvo.setZyx19(ofsOrdersCode); + if(ofsOrdersCode.length()>=1000){ + parentvo.setZyx19(ofsOrdersCode.substring(0,1000)); + }else { + parentvo.setZyx19(ofsOrdersCode); + } +// parentvo.setZyx19(ofsOrdersCode); //推送 arapDjzbVO.setParentvo(parentvo); di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ToC.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ToC.java index a0cab969..b684a669 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ToC.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/sales/RefundOnlyPluginInitializerToC.java @@ -333,7 +333,11 @@ public class RefundOnlyPluginInitializerToC extends PluginBaseEntity { RerturnGoodsOrderSearchHeader header = returnGoodsO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} @@ -749,7 +753,12 @@ public class RefundOnlyPluginInitializerToC extends PluginBaseEntity { //zyx19 ofs单号 String ofsOrdersCode = vv.stream().map(RerturnGoodsOrderSearchDetails::getReturnOrderCode).filter(Objects::nonNull).collect(Collectors.joining(",")); - parentvo.setZyx19(ofsOrdersCode); + if(ofsOrdersCode.length()>=1000){ + parentvo.setZyx19(ofsOrdersCode.substring(0,1000)); + }else { + parentvo.setZyx19(ofsOrdersCode); + } +// parentvo.setZyx19(ofsOrdersCode); //推送 arapDjzbVO.setParentvo(parentvo); di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ferInPluginInitializer.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ferInPluginInitializer.java index bbdc8e92..9babc162 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ferInPluginInitializer.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ferInPluginInitializer.java @@ -268,7 +268,11 @@ public class TransferInPluginInitializer extends PluginBaseEntity { for (OFSReceiptConfirmSearchResponse.Order order : orders) { OFSReceiptConfirmSearchResponse.Header header = order.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if (FILTER_CORP_LIST.contains(header.getCompanyCode())) { +// if (FILTER_CORP_LIST.contains(header.getCompanyCode())) { +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} String rootAppPk = header.getCode() + "_" + header.getId(); diff --git a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ferOutPluginInitializer.java b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ferOutPluginInitializer.java index cba015ba..fe2f9364 100644 --- a/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ferOutPluginInitializer.java +++ b/buildpackage/src/main/java/com/hzya/frame/plugin/lets/plugin/transfer/TransferOutPluginInitializer.java @@ -252,7 +252,11 @@ public class TransferOutPluginInitializer extends PluginBaseEntity { for (StockoutOrderSearchResponse.StockoutOrder stockoutOrder : transferOutOrder) { StockoutOrderSearchResponse.StockoutOrder.StockoutH header = stockoutOrder.getHeader(); //过滤"NMNS"\"YNS"\"HJ" - if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// if ("NMNS".equals(header.getCompanyCode()) || "YNS".equals(header.getCompanyCode()) || "HJ".equals(header.getCompanyCode())) { +// continue; +// } + String filterCompanyStr = queryU8CEntityUtil.queryBdDefDocByListPk(); + if(filterCompanyStr.contains(header.getCompanyCode().trim())){ continue; } String rootAppPk = header.getCode();